Living In Centennial, Colorado Summary

Life in Centennial research summary. HomeSnacks has been using Saturday Night Science to research the quality of life in Centennial over the past nine years using Census, FBI, Zillow, and other primary data sources. Based on the most recently available data, we found the following about life in Centennial:

  • The population in Centennial is 107,386.

  • The median home value in Centennial is $639,003.

  • The median income in Centennial is $128,167.

  • The cost of living in Centennial is 141 which is 1.4x higher than the national average.

  • The median rent in Centennial is $2,061.

  • The unemployment rate in Centennial is 3.7%.

  • The poverty rate in Centennial is 3.1%.

  • The average high in Centennial is 64.1° and the average low is 36.0°.

Centennial, CO Crime Report

Crime in Centennial summary. We use data from the FBI to determine the crime rates in Centennial. Key points include:

  • There were 2,003 total crimes in Centennial in the last reporting year.

  • The overall crime rate per 100,000 people in Centennial is 1,881.6 / 100k people.

  • The violent crime rate per 100,000 people in Centennial is 172.8 / 100k people.

  • The property crime rate per 100,000 people in Centennial is 1,708.7 / 100k people.

  • Overall, crime in Centennial is -11.21% below the national average.

Centennial, CO Cost Of Living

Cost of living in Centennial summary. We use data on the cost of living to determine how expensive it is to live in Centennial. Real estate prices drive most of the variance in cost of living around Colorado. Key points include:

  • The cost of living in Centennial is 141 with 100 being average.

  • The cost of living in Centennial is 1.4x higher than the national average.

  • The median home value in Centennial is $639,003.

  • The median income in Centennial is $128,167.

Centennial, CO Weather

  • The average high in Centennial is 64.1° and the average low is 36.0°.

  • There are 41.3 days of precipitation each year.

  • Expect an average of 17.6 inches of precipitation each year with 57.3 inches of snow.
